The purpose of this study was to find data and information regarding teachers' perceptions and expectations of the school climate in terms of 1) support to students, 2) leadership, 3) student participation, 4) encouragement, 5) clarity of rules, 6) cooperation, 7) care for students, 8) completeness of resources. This research is a descriptive study. The population of this study were all teachers in Vocational High School 5 Padang with a total population of 100 people. This research is a population research, that is, if the subject is more than 100, it is better to use Stratified Proportional Random Sampling, namely the technique of determining the sample using the Slovin formula with the sum of 50 teachers. The research instrument is a questionnaire with a Likert scale model that has been tested for validity and reliability. The collected data were analyzed using the mean (average) formula. Teachers' perceptions and expectations of the school climate in Vocational High School 2 Padang are in the category of good enough perception with an average score of 3.4 while expectations are in the good category with an average score of 4.1.
